Changing the World – Group Show at Arndt Berlin

Just in time for the Gallery Weekend Berlin 2010, gallerist Matthias Arndt opened his new premises on Potsdamer Strasse, close to Potsdamer Platz and the New National Gallery.

The opening exhibition features new works by the core gallery artists as well as invited guests: Erik Bulatov, Sophie Calle, William Cordova, Wim Delvoye, Anton Henning, Thomas Hirschhorn, Ilya und Emilia Kabakov, Jitish Kallat, Jon Kessler, Karsten Konrad, Julije Knifer, Enrique Martinez Celaya, Josephine Meckseper, Vik Muniz, Muntean Rosenblum, Julian Rosefeldt, Charles Sandison, Dennis Scholl, Nedko Solakov, Hiroshi Sugito, Ena Swansea, Mathilde Ter Heijne, Keith Tyson, Ralf Ziervogel…

The gallery is located on the second floor of the “Wintergarten Varieté”. The new spaces will span almost 400 square meters and include a ballroom that dates from the 19th century with an original wooden coffered ceiling of 5 meter height, serving as main exhibition space. The galley has been designed by Berlin based Canadian Architect David Saik. Saik’s recent completed work includes studios for the artists Jeff Wall and Steven Shearer.
